The first thing you want to do is go to the Admin under General Settings > User Profile Settings and check Allow custom icon sizes, and then change the max custom icon width and height.

 

Once you do that, users will have the option to change the settings in their own profiles under Icons.  You can't leave out that second step of changing it in your own profile, though.
